To me as a player never happened to experience a defect it this area of the game, but as you pointed out there a bunch of tricky points that I recap here.

The rules are:
1) if a ship has fired to both sides, it will reload the broadside the player instruct to do.
2) if the player forget to specify left or right, the system will decide randomly (50% chance).
3) if there is only one side to load, the system will load that side, without considering the player instructions.

Besides firing arc, minimum distance and HDT - that sometimes confuse new gamers - consider this example.

1) my ships fire both sides, left and right
2) my right side target is destroyed (and no other targets on my right side are present)
3) I forget to define the reload side
4) the system reload my right and obviously does not fire.
5) I check ships status and I find my left boardside red shining EMPTY.
6) I check the "last 6 events" and I do not find any track of firing (but it's correct)


Normally I associate "EMPTY" to "FIRED" but this is not correct. Empty means empty.

To avoid this mistake I coded a modification to the game. It works in the following way:
1) the system puts a black smoke besides the boardside(s) that fired
2) as soon as the player operates that ship (move or give any other instruction, or press the move button) it transforms it in grey smoke, showing which side is in process to be reloaded.

This change will be part of the new version and it will be put online by Nick when possible, depending on many other modifications in course...

Another cause of confusion about the topic discussed in this thread, is when the player choose the option "fire if the hdt is at least" let's say 3. The confusion is that the messages printed in the last 6 events portlet is different if the current hdt is 0 or more. I do not have the text available here, but trust me, they are different (this could be considered bug but a very small one)!
